Output 858bdad09e2c57b67f9178e06d5890150b4c84e6fb4975346644b5be2ebadc64:21

value
23541
script pubkey
OP_HASH160 OP_PUSHBYTES_20 619be254373ee7202142249c97bf7a4d3e842fe7 OP_EQUAL
address
3Ab8DAiMPbiAi4Eg5s42agEUn3Vs5dZqCg
transaction
858bdad09e2c57b67f9178e06d5890150b4c84e6fb4975346644b5be2ebadc64
confirmations
16787
spent
true